Packraft manufacturers typically specify load capacity ratings, which dictate the maximum weight of gear and passengers a packraft can safely carry.

This weight limit includes the combined weight of the paddler, gear, and any additional passengers.

It's essential to verify the total weight of your gear, including the pack, tent, sleeping bag, and other essentials, to stay within the recommended load capacity.

Exceeding this limit can compromise the stability and buoyancy of the packraft, affecting its performance and safety.

When calculating your gear weight, account for the weight of the packraft itself, as well as any additional accessories like seats, footrests, and anchors.

Inflated Size and Leg Room

The inflated size of a packraft, measured in respect to length, width, and height, plays a critical role in determining the available leg room and overall comfort of the vessel.

A larger packraft generally provides more leg room, but may compromise on portability. Conversely, a smaller packraft may be more portable but can be cramped.

When considering inflated size, keep the following factors in mind:

Length: A longer packraft provides more leg room, but may be more difficult to maneuver in tight spaces.

Width: A wider packraft offers more stability, but may be heavier and less portable.

Height: A taller packraft provides more headroom, but may be more susceptible to wind and currents.

Internal dimensions: Consider the internal dimensions of the packraft, including the distance between the seat and footrest, to ensure a comfortable fit.

Trip Duration and Expedition Needs

Expedition demands and trip duration substantially influence the size and type of packraft required, as longer excursions necessitate more storage capacity, increased buoyancy, and improved durability.

When planning an extended trip, it's essential to ponder the packraft's capacity to carry supplies, equipment, and emergency gear.

Multi-day excursions require increased storage capacity for food, shelter, and clothing.

Remote areas demand improved buoyancy and durability for traversing uncertain waters.

Emergency preparedness necessitates additional storage for emergency supplies, such as first aid kits and repair tools.

Group size is also a crucial factor, with larger packrafts needed for groups, ensuring ample space for shared gear and supplies.
